Mirador Salto Grande is one of Torres del Paine’s most iconic viewpoints, offering a front-row seat to the park’s largest and most forceful waterfall, the Salto Grande, where waters from Lago Nordenskjöld crash into Lago Pehoé. A short, easy 10-15' walk from the parking area leads to the lookout, where visitors can feel the spray of the cascade while taking in sweeping views of the surrounding landscape, including the striking Cuernos del Paine in the background. The combination of roaring water, dramatic peaks, and windswept steppe makes this mirador a must-see stop along the park’s scenic road circuit.
IMPORTANT: Access to Torres del Paine National Park requires purchasing a ticket in advance via the CONAF portal at https://pasesparques.cl .
This ticket must be bought online before your visit, and the park only accepts entrance with a valid pass—either printed or stored on your mobile device—along with your ID.
